What size rug should you buy?

The perfect area rug complements a room without dominating it. This means you can still see much of your hardwood floors that should shine through and showcase their beauty in your room. In your living room, the rug should accommodate the major furniture items. Some furniture can be off the rug a little, but the large pieces should fit on it. A dining room rug should fit the whole table, all the chairs, and some space behind the chairs for people to move the chairs in and out.

Is there a right shape?

Another important factor when selecting a rug is the shape. If you have a hallway or narrow space to cover, choose runners, but large rooms should have rectangular or square rugs. If you want to use circular rugs, they typically look great in rooms with wide entrances, such as an entranceway, a bedroom, or a bathroom. The rug you put underneath a table, that’s only for that table, should be the same shape as the table. Otherwise it will ruin the symmetry of the space.

How much color is too much?

If you’re not starting with the perfect area rug but adding this rug to your room, the right rug must accentuate your décor. In a room with bold hues and patterned furniture and walls, you should choose a plain or subtle pattern for your rug. In a room with neutral colors and muted patterns, a bold and cheery rug with bright colors could bring out the style and beauty of the room to make it look amazing.

Make sure the rug is comfortable?

The material chosen for your area rug makes a huge difference in the feeling of the room. If you enjoy walking around your home barefoot, you don’t want harsh materials that feel scratchy, regardless of the look. Thick pile rugs are soft and have wonderful cushioning to them, giving you the feeling you want when you step on them. The material and feel of a rug make it the perfect complement to your space. If you buy a low-pile rug and want to have a higher-pile feeling, add some rug padding under it.
